🐐💨 Home… and Immediately Hit With Buck Cologne 💨🐐

We had a great time away, but mercy… it feels good to be home for a little bit. We missed our bunch something fierce.

We’ve got one more trip before breeding season kicks off — and the boys are already acting like they’re starring in The Bachelor: Goat Edition.

People always tell me, “Intact bucks smell HORRIBLE, I don’t know how you stand it!”
And normally I’m like, “Eh, it’s not that bad.”

But right now?
Oh honey…
These boys are marinating in their own Eau de Casanova.

It’s potent.
It’s powerful.
It’s the kind of smell that hits you at the gate and follows you all the way back to the house like a lovesick cloud.

They’re strutting, tongue flapping, peeing on their faces like it’s a high-end spa treatment — absolutely convinced they are irresistible.

Breeding season isn’t here yet, but the boys?
They’re already writing love letters in the air.

Farm life: where the romance is strong… and the smell is stronger.

I scream, you scream, we all scream for goat milk ice cream.
Y’all… it’s National Ice Cream Day, and that means it’s officially a good day to whip up some rich, creamy, oh‑so‑delicious homemade goat milk ice cream.
Farm fresh. Summer sweet. Happiness in a bowl.

Ingredients
2 cups fresh goat milk
1 cup heavy cream (optional but makes it extra creamy)
1/2 cup sugar or honey
1 tbsp vanilla extract
pinch salt

Instructions
1. Whisk goat milk, cream, sugar (or honey), vanilla, and salt until fully combined.
2. Pour mixture into your ice cream maker.
3. Churn 20–25 minutes until thick and creamy.
4. Transfer to a freezer-safe container and freeze 2–3 hours for a firmer scoop.
5. Enjoy every rich, dreamy bite!
